Sanvitha Name Meaning — Origin, Gender & Details (2025)

Sanvitha is a contemporary Hindu girl name that has gained popularity in recent decades. While its exact meaning remains uncertain, it appears to be derived from Sanskrit linguistic elements. This name represents the modern trend of creating new names with traditional-sounding roots, particularly in Indian naming practices where parents seek unique yet culturally resonant names for their children.

Meaning of Sanvitha

The meaning of Sanvitha is not definitively established in any classical language sources. Linguistic analysis suggests it may be constructed from Sanskrit elements: ‘sam’ meaning ‘complete’ or ‘together’ combined with suffixes like ‘-vitha’ or ‘-ita’. However, this interpretation is speculative as the name does not appear in ancient Sanskrit texts, epics, or traditional naming lexicons. Unlike traditional Sanskrit names with clear etymologies documented in works like Amarakosha or other classical dictionaries, Sanvitha appears to be a modern creation. The name’s structure resembles other contemporary Indian names that blend Sanskrit roots to create new formations with appealing sounds and perceived meanings.

Origin & Cultural Significance

Sanvitha originates from modern Indian naming practices rather than ancient traditions. It emerged in the late 20th to early 21st century as part of a trend where parents create new names by combining Sanskrit elements or modifying existing names. The name is used primarily within Hindu communities in India and the diaspora, though it lacks the historical depth of traditional Sanskrit names like Sita, Radha, or Lakshmi. Unlike names with centuries of documented usage, Sanvitha represents contemporary innovation in naming, reflecting the ongoing evolution of Indian naming conventions where classical language elements are adapted for modern sensibilities.

Personality Traits

While traditional Hindu names often have associated personality traits based on mythological or astrological connections, Sanvitha as a modern name lacks such established associations. In contemporary naming contexts, names like Sanvitha are often chosen for their phonetic appeal and perceived modernity rather than specific character attributes. Parents selecting this name typically appreciate its melodic quality and the way it blends traditional linguistic elements with a fresh, contemporary feel.
